Voigtlander's ultra-wide manual-focus prime for Sony FE — 15mm at f/4.5 with minimal distortion.
The Voigtlander Super Wide Heliar 15mm f/4.5 III is a compact manual-focus ultra-wide-angle prime designed for Sony full-frame E-mount. The Mark III version improves optical performance at the edges on high-resolution sensors while maintaining the compact Voigtlander form factor.
Optically good for the extreme focal length — sharp in the centre from f/5.6 with well-controlled distortion considering the 110-degree field of view. The slow f/4.5 aperture limits low-light use but provides excellent depth of field for landscapes. Electronic EXIF contacts.
Sony FE mount with 58mm filter thread — accepts standard screw-on filters, a major advantage over bulbous ultra-wides. Weighs just 198g — incredibly compact. Manual focus only with electronic EXIF data. Minimum focus distance 12cm. All-metal construction.
Available used at mid-range prices. The ability to use standard 58mm filters at 15mm is the standout feature. Voigtlander lenses appeal to manual-focus enthusiasts who appreciate compact size and mechanical quality. Check for smooth focus ring. Excellent for landscape and architectural work.
